The sun beamed on my face as I turned over on my back. I was in the softest bed ever. My body relaxed into the silky sheets as my head rested on the smoothest pillow.
A door closed on my right, and I noticed Roman with just a towel wrapped around his waist.
I looked around realizing I was in his room. His dark, depressing, gloomy room. His curtains were opened and showed a row of houses, buildings, and a thick black gate surrounded it all. Snow slowly fell on the ground. I see some people walking the streets. It looked like a kingdom you'd see in the movies, it was beautiful, and I wanted to explore it. Is this what Dr. Krue meant by empire. Wow.
"You're up." He said as he dried his hair off with another towel.
"Yeah." I bit my lip at his appearance. His tattoos were more appealing on his dripping wet body and his muscles appeared more defined than before. He looked even sexier with his wet curly hair dripped over his forehead.
I needed to shower desperately. I felt gross and needed to get out of this lingerie.
"Is there a way I could shower?" I asked sitting up, still admiring his gorgeous body.
He walked into his closet and threw me a pair of clothes. It was some sweatpants and a hoodie. I guess I wasn't going to wear any panties or bra underneath. I knew these were probably going to be huge on me.
"Thanks." I ran a finger through my still matted up hair.
I needed to thank him for saving my life and about his doctor. Also, about when I'm going to be able to go home. It was a lot of things we needed to talk about.

I was still traumatized from last night. I thought I had the guts to kill a man who did me wrong, but I just couldn't. Roman shot him without hesitation. I honestly don't know if I should be afraid of him or not. I should be, he killed a man without a blink.
I took a deep breath. Fuck. Rae. She's probably worried sick about me.
"Is there a way I could talk to Rae? She's probably worried sick about me." I sat up, moving to the edge of the bed.
"She's been updated. And your phone is on the nightstand. I made one of my men collect it." He spoke smoothly.
He made sure Rae knew I was okay. This man.
"Thank you. Seriously thank you for everything you've done for me." I smiled as I stared at him through the mirror.
His beautiful green eyes met mine as he gave me a nod. He then started stepping closer to me, towering over me as our bodies touched. "You can't leave." He whispered. "You know that, right?"
I thought there could be a chance I could leave. But with my father coming after me, I knew I had no chance on my own. I know Roman can protect me. Even though I don't agree with the things he does. I still couldn't grasp the fact my father is after me, trying to kill me. I shivered and forced my tears back in.
I nodded slowly.
"Good." He ran his fingertips down my cheek. "Don't forget my promise though."
"Which is?" I raised a brow at him.
"You begging me to fuck you." He winked.
I hit him in the chest. "Roman!" I shook my head with a laugh.
He smirked at me as he walked into his closest. "You should eat something."

"I'm not hungry." I lied. I was honestly starving.
"Did I say you were? I said you should eat something. And care to tell me why you won't get looked at by Krue again? I mean she did save your life."
I looked away. Why did I feel embarrassed to tell him how his doctor was acting toward me and the racist things she said?
Was it because the things she said was true? The rich don't mix with the lower class. Neither does black and white. Hell, what am I even saying? That's a bunch of bullshit. If she still thinks like it's the 1800's then she needs some real help.
I shrugged. "I don't know."
"That's not an answer Blake." He yelled from his closet.
I bit my inner cheek.
"Because."
"Neither is that." He walked from his closet half dressed in a black suit, his usual. He looked hot. Just by the way his suit hugged his body made him look more attractive.
"She was mean." My voice cracked as I sounded immature. Mean? Really Blake.
He crossed his arms. "Blake."
By the sound of his voice, he sounded annoyed.
I took a deep breath. Here goes nothing. "She basically said I was an embarrassment to you. You are a successful white man and me, being just a stripper." I paused with a laugh. "I mean she's right huh. You have all this." I pointed around the room, indicating his 'empire'. "And I'm just some basic black girl who strips to pay off a fucking debt."
My face started feeling hot. And it wasn't from embarrassment.
"She'll be dealt with." He replied in a monotone voice. I couldn't tell what his emotions were right now. "After you shower, meet me downstairs."
I nodded. What does that even mean.
"She'll be dealt with." He repeated again but in a whisper.
I don't know what he's planning to do, but I hope it wasn't anything deadly. I agree that everyone has their opinions, but some should just be kept in the back of their head.
He stared at me for a long second. "You need to be checked out by one of my doctors daily at least Blake."
"Fine." I bit my lip.
He gave me one last glare and walked out the room, leaving me alone.
I grabbed my phone off the nightstand to see only a single text from Rae. I mean she was my only real friend beside some work friends. I never gave my number out to them or hang out with them outside of work. So, to see them not blowing my phone up was understandable. I'm sure Rae told them some story on why I haven't showed up to work.
The text read:
Thank God you're awake and safe. Call me asap. I love you! -Rae
God, I love her. I'll call her later on; I need to figure out what I'm supposed to be doing. I refuse to be stuck in a house all day.
I grabbed the hoodie and sweatpants and made my way to the bathroom.
After a long and refreshing shower, I put my hair in a messy bun. It was perfect but messy at the same time. A look I went for from time to time.
Roman's clothes were hanging off of me, but the manly scent of him lingered in my nose.
